Biological Background: CD161 Function and Localization

  • CD161, encoded by KLRB1 (also known as CLEC5B or NKRP1A), is a killer cell lectin-like receptor subfamily B member 1 and a C-type lectin domain family 5 member B, commonly referred to as NKR-P1A.
  • It functions as an inhibitory receptor on natural killer (NK) cells, where it acts as a lectin that binds to terminal Gal-alpha(1,3)Gal and N-acetyllactosamine carbohydrate epitopes, as well as to the ligand CLEC2D/LLT1.
  • Activation of CD161 stimulates acid sphingomyelinase (SMPD1), leading to elevated intracellular ceramide levels, and also triggers AKT1 and RPS6KA1 kinase signaling, which enhances T-cell proliferation induced by anti-CD3.
  • Binding to CLEC2D/LLT1 inhibits NK cell-mediated cytotoxicity and suppresses interferon-gamma secretion in target cells, thereby modulating immune responses.
  • CD161 is a transmembrane glycoprotein with a signal-anchor, a single transmembrane helix, and disulfide bonds, and it is localized on the cell membrane.
  • Expression is predominantly found in a subset of NK cells in intestinal epithelium and liver, and it is also detected on peripheral blood T-cells with a memory antigenic phenotype.

Experimental Guidance and Technical Tips

  • This antibody is conjugated to and designed for flow cytometry; consider titrating the antibody to determine the optimal working concentration for your specific experimental setup.
  • The immunogen corresponds to amino acids 67–225 of the extracellular domain, suggesting recognition of the native receptor; validate performance on human NK cells or T-cell subsets, particularly from intestinal epithelium or liver as indicated by tissue specificity.
  • For multi-color flow cytometry panels, ensure compensation controls are included, and note that the 25 kDa target may require appropriate gating strategies based on cell type.
